Galeola Quenstedt, 1874, p. 585

[=Corculum Pomel, 1883, p. 48, type species Anachytes corculum Goldfuss, 1829, p. 147 ]

Diagnostic Features
  • Test ovate with flat base and subconical upper surface; no anterior sulcus.
  • Apical disc relatively large; with four gonopores.
  • All ambulacra flush, with small circumflexed pore-pairs adapically.
  • Plastron meridosternous, with a single sternal plate following the labrum. Subsequent plates biserial.
  • Periproct inframarginal on steeply undercut posterior face.
  • No enlarged primary tubercles aborally.
  • No fascioles.
Distribution
Upper Cretaceous, Europe, former Soviet Union.
Name gender feminine
Type
Galeola papillosa Quenstedt, 1874, p. 595, by original designation.
Species Included
  • G. papillosa (Leske, 1778); Campanian, Germany.
  • G. senonensis (d\'Orbigny, 1855); Santonian, Campanian, Europe.
Classification and/or Status

Holasteroida, basal Meridosternata, ?Holasteridae.

Remarks

Very like Echinocorys Leske, but smaller and with periproct distinctly inframarginal rather than oral. Close to Offaster, differing in having no trace of an adoral sulcus and an inframarginal periproct. According to Ernst (1971) transitional forms link this taxon to Offaster.
